Certified Professional in Nanotechnology for Textile Reclamation is increasingly significant in the UK's booming circular economy. The UK textile industry generates substantial waste; estimates suggest over 300,000 tonnes of textile waste are sent to landfill annually. This necessitates innovative solutions, and nanotechnology offers a powerful tool for textile reclamation. A Certified Professional possesses the expertise to implement advanced techniques like nano-coatings for enhanced durability, nano-encapsulation for controlled release of cleaning agents, and nanofibrous materials for creating new fabrics from recycled fibres.
